About 3-(2,1,3-benzothiadiazol-5-yl)-5-(3-fluoro-4-propan-2-yloxyphenyl)-5-hydroxy-4-[(6-methoxy-3-pyridinyl)methyl]furan-2-one

3-(2,1,3-benzothiadiazol-5-yl)-5-(3-fluoro-4-propan-2-yloxyphenyl)-5-hydroxy-4-[(6-methoxy-3-pyridinyl)methyl]furan-2-one (PubChem CID 56994452) has the molecular formula C26H22FN3O5S and a molecular weight of 507.54 g/mol. Its IUPAC name is 3-(2,1,3-benzothiadiazol-5-yl)-5-(3-fluoro-4-propan-2-yloxyphenyl)-5-hydroxy-4-[(6-methoxy-3-pyridinyl)methyl]furan-2-one.
